我想构建一个具有root权限的jenkinsdocker容器,以便我可以使用apt-get功能来安装gradle。我正在使用这个命令在8080端口上运行jenkins,但我也想添加gradle作为环境变量:dockerrun-p8080:8080-p50000:50000-v/var/jenkins_home:/var/jenkins_homejenkins或者我需要创建什么dockerfile以及在其中写入什么以便jenkins也开始在8080运行 最佳答案 我现在能够以root身份登录到我的docker容器,并且可以使用apt-
我想构建一个具有root权限的jenkinsdocker容器,以便我可以使用apt-get功能来安装gradle。我正在使用这个命令在8080端口上运行jenkins,但我也想添加gradle作为环境变量:dockerrun-p8080:8080-p50000:50000-v/var/jenkins_home:/var/jenkins_homejenkins或者我需要创建什么dockerfile以及在其中写入什么以便jenkins也开始在8080运行 最佳答案 我现在能够以root身份登录到我的docker容器,并且可以使用apt-
尝试从https://github.com/jenkinsci/pipeline-model-definition-plugin/wiki/Controlling-your-build-environment执行示例时:pipeline{agent{docker'node'}stages{stage("testing123"){steps{sh'node--version'}}}}我得到以下输出:[Pipeline]//stage[Pipeline]stage[Pipeline]{(Declarative:AgentSetup)[Pipeline]sh[XXXXX-ABOESSRH5F
尝试从https://github.com/jenkinsci/pipeline-model-definition-plugin/wiki/Controlling-your-build-environment执行示例时:pipeline{agent{docker'node'}stages{stage("testing123"){steps{sh'node--version'}}}}我得到以下输出:[Pipeline]//stage[Pipeline]stage[Pipeline]{(Declarative:AgentSetup)[Pipeline]sh[XXXXX-ABOESSRH5F
1:安装docker环境 1:卸载以前安装残留得痕迹 sudoyumremovedocker\docker-client\docker-client-latest\docker-common\docker-latest\docker-latest-logrotate\docker-logrotate\ocker-enginechmod-R777/soft文件夹授权 2:安装docker yum-ydocker3:检查docker是否安装成功dockerversion4:搭建Jenkins为了省事,我决定用Docker搭建Jenkins,一行命令搞定。为了操作方便,我们将Jenkins的工
一:简介Jenkins是一个开源软件项目,是基于Java开发的一种持续集成工具,用于监控持续重复的工作,旨在提供一个开放易用的软件平台,使软件的持续集成变成可能。官网文档:https://www.jenkins.io/zh/doc/二:下载及安装(Windows为例)下载Jenkins安装包需要安装jdk(11和17版本)、maven、git插件工具启动Jenkins,执行cmd命令(java-jarjenkins.war),也可自行指定端口,这里默认端口是8080浏览器打开Jenkins(http://IP地址:端口/Jenkins/login),管理员密码在如图提示的文件日志中,复制填写进
提示:文章写完后,目录可以自动生成,如何生成可参考右边的帮助文档Jenkins安装部署(WAR包)与更换国内源前言一、官网下载Jenkins程序war包二、部署Jenkins1.传输压缩包至服务器2.安装JDK3.初始化Jenkins4.修改源总结前言提示:这里可以添加本文要记录的大概内容:Jenkins是一个开源软件项目,是基于Java开发的一种持续集成工具,用于监控持续重复的工作,旨在提供一个开放易用的软件平台,使软件项目可以进行持续集成,本文介绍了如何在centos7虚拟机环境下部署Jenkins服务与更换国内源。提示:以下是本篇文章正文内容,下面案例可供参考一、官网下载Jenkins程
概述虚拟机启动Docker,运行Jenkins,进行代码拉取测试实现功能:1.可链接外网2.可拉取仓库代码3.基本配置部署拉取镜像dockersearchjenkinsdockerpulljenkins/jenkins创建工作目录#创建目录+给工作挂载目录赋予权限mkdir-p/var/jenkinschmod777 /var/jenkins启动容器#容器后台运行-d#root身份运行-uroot#网络指定host--net=host,可通过主机网址访问容器内服务#端口映射为8080:8080#工作目录挂载为-vdockerrun-d--namejenkins-node--net=host--
以下json文件都为postman导出文件1.安装node验证:node-v2.安装Newman:npminstall-gnewman验证:newman-v|提示无权限:sudochown-R$USER/usr/local/lib/node_modules|3.安装html:npminstallnewman-reporter-html4.优化html:npminstall-gnewman-reporter-htmlextra5执行命令newmanrunpostman_collection.json-rhtmlextra,clinewmanrunpostman_collection.json-r
启动Jenkins服务报错1、报错2、解决方法3、无权限1、报错linux安装完Jenkins后,运行时,发现报错1、使用sudosystemctlstartjenkins命令启动Jenkins服务提示如下错误:2、解决方法按照提示使用systemctlstatusjenkins.service命令查看Jenkins服务的状态:注意箭头处标注的位置,/usr/bin/java是Jenkins配置文件中的默认java路径,而主机上安装的java路径不是这个我们使用命令查看jdk安装目录:whichjava然后修改Jenkins配置文件中的java路径vi/etc/init.d/jenkins然后